首页/网站教程/内容

IIS7.5中对所有请求响应的JSON数据进行GZIP编码

网站教程2022-11-22 阅读()
[摘要]当你有一个RESTful的web service, 并且请求返回的数据格式为JSON格式, 你可能希望无论客户端请求头中是否包含Accept-Encoding: gzip, 都希望对数据进行gzip...

当你有一个RESTful的web service, 并且请求返回的数据格式为JSON格式, 你可能希望无论客户端请求头中是否包含Accept-Encoding: gzip, 都希望对数据进行gzip/compressed处理, 只需对mime type list进行如下设置, 添加如下内容IIS7.5中对所有请求响应的JSON数据进行GZIP编码

application/json; charset=utf-8

操作步骤:IIS7.5中对所有请求响应的JSON数据进行GZIP编码

1.配置文件编辑

2. 选择 system.webServer/httpCompression

3.添加mimeTypeIIS7.5中对所有请求响应的JSON数据进行GZIP编码

之后记着要点击应用完成保存。

然后重启IIS, 使用Fiddler或者Viola监控http请求响应, 就会看到响应内容进行了GZIP Encoding。


网站建设是一个广义的术语,涵盖了许多不同的技能和学科中所使用的生产和维护的网站。



……

相关阅读